WebThe cuisine of Guyana has been greatly influenced by both its colonial history and its ethnic populations. As a result, the food of Guyana is incredibly diverse taking elements from … WebCurry and Roti. This dish has East Indian origins. The curry can be made with any meat - chicken, beef, fish, duck - or without - potato, chickpeas, pumpkin - cooked in a mixture of curry powder and masala. WebAug 2, 2024 · What is typical Guyanese food? Curry is widely popular in Guyana and most types of meat can be curried: chicken, seafood, goat, lamb, and even duck. Caribbean ground provisions (known colloquially as provisions) are part of the staple diet and include cassava, sweet potato, and eddoes. Is Guyana a part of the Caribbean?
